在数据库查询中,将用户选项限制为列表中的用户选项可以通过以下步骤实现:
- 创建一个包含用户选项的列表:首先,你需要创建一个包含所有用户选项的列表。这个列表可以是一个数组、一个数据库表或者任何其他适合存储数据的数据结构。
- 获取用户选择的选项:在用户进行查询时,你需要获取用户选择的选项。这可以通过前端界面的表单、API请求参数或其他方式来实现。
- 验证用户选择的选项:在将用户选择的选项应用于数据库查询之前,你需要验证这些选项是否在列表中存在。这可以通过遍历列表并与用户选择的选项进行比较来实现。
- 构建数据库查询:一旦验证用户选择的选项存在于列表中,你可以使用这些选项构建数据库查询语句。具体的查询语句取决于你使用的数据库系统和查询语言。
- 执行数据库查询:最后,你可以执行构建好的数据库查询,并获取符合用户选择的选项的结果。
这种方法可以确保用户选择的选项仅限于列表中的选项,从而提供了一种有效的限制用户选项的方式。
举例来说,假设你正在开发一个电子商务网站,用户可以根据商品类别进行搜索。你可以创建一个包含所有商品类别的列表,如电子产品、家居用品、服装等。当用户选择一个类别进行搜索时,你可以验证用户选择的类别是否在列表中存在,并构建相应的数据库查询语句来获取该类别的商品信息。
腾讯云相关产品推荐:
- 云数据库 TencentDB:提供高性能、可扩展的数据库服务,支持多种数据库引擎,满足不同业务需求。产品介绍链接:https://cloud.tencent.com/product/cdb
- 云服务器 CVM:提供弹性、安全、稳定的云服务器实例,可根据业务需求灵活调整配置。产品介绍链接:https://cloud.tencent.com/product/cvm
请注意,以上推荐的腾讯云产品仅供参考,具体选择应根据实际需求和项目要求进行评估。